The percentile is dependent on a lot of factors including, the difficulty level of a shift, the number of candidates actually present in a shift, and the number of candidates scoring more or less than a particular student. If in any instance, two students score the same marks in

As per the revised JEE Main eligibility criteria 2021, 75% of criteria is removed. For NITs/ IIITs/ GFTIs Admission, Candidates just need to pass class 12 irrespective of percentage. That means, if you have qualified for JEE Mains 2021 then you are eligible to give JEE Advance exam irrespective
